Step-by-step Idea Validation Workshop Framework

Are you a startup founder asking yourself:

"How do I validate my idea?"

If so, you're not alone.

Every day, IndieHackers and entrepreneurs from around the world are trying to figure out how to ensure their new business concept is viable in the marketplace.

If you are one of the many who agree, then your intuition is spot on.

Investing in a business is no small decision and should only be done after you find a proof of concept on the market.

It all boils down to the same questions:

  • Is my idea going to work?
  • Are people interested in my solution?
  • Is anyone going to pay for this solution?

Unfortunately, there is no single validation formula available on the market that fits all types of businesses. So, entrepreneurs must go through numerous articles to discover which would be most suitable for their business.

  • How to create a landing page
  • How to talk to the customers
  • How advanced should be your MVP or MLP? etc.

These are all tactics that might work to validate your business.

The problem lies elsewhere - you need a proper framework to identify what you should actually test - it's not a product, but a business assumption.

Then you can start searching for the winning landing page formulas and best customer interview scripts.

That's why I created this framework: a single process that provides the tools necessary to ask and answer the most crucial questions and wrap your head around whatever concept is swirling around in your head.
